Publisher's Summary

If you are sleeping single in a double bed or walking down the street thinking, "How do I meet that guy?"; if you're on your 20th date and he's no more committed than when you first exchanged cell phone numbers; if everyone you know is getting married for the second time and you can't even get a first date; if you love the one you're with but the relationship needs some spark...then this book is for you.

In Love Smart: Find the One You Want - Fix the One You Got, Dr. Phil tells people who are dissatisfied with their love lives to stop making excuses (All the good ones are taken; I'm too fat/skinny/boring/unpredictable for anyone to love me; I should stick with the relationship I have, I'm not going to do any better) and start taking action! Dr. Phil knows that you deserve a committed relationship, and it is within your control to have the one you want. First though, you need to determine what you want in a partner, plot your course, and get out there and create velocity in your pursuit of a loving connection. The dating world is a vastly new place: meeting people at bars or through friends used to be the only option, but that's not true anymore. Love Smart explores new possibilities, new places to meet people, including the Internet, and new activities to get involved in where you'll find interesting people. Or if you are simply looking to rekindle the relationship you are already in, Dr. Phil will tell you how to turn up the flame.

You probably already know what he's talking about

This book was recommended to me by a therapist and while I enjoyed the listen, I didn't really learn anything new. It's the same old information- love yourself first, go places where you share a common interest, make a like of qualities, looks, ethics and morals- you know the drill.

Unfortunately, many of the anecdotes in this book haven't withstood the test of time either, and while it's easy for the reader (listener) to make them more applicable in 2021, I think it's time for Dr. Phil to have a look at this book for an update!

I did enjoy the narration by Dr. Phil!
